Ustrade operates in a highly regulated environment, yet it has faced criticism for lacking oversight from recognized financial authorities. The broker does not provide valid regulatory information, which raises concerns about its operational legitimacy.
- Main Regulatory Authorities: Ustrade does not appear to be regulated by any major financial authority, which is a significant red flag for potential clients.
- Regulatory Numbers: No specific regulatory numbers have been provided by Ustrade, further highlighting the lack of transparency.
- License Validity and Scope: There is no valid license associated with Ustrade, which means it does not have the necessary permissions to operate as a financial services provider.
- Legal Entities in Different Regions: Ustrade's operations are primarily linked to its U.S. base, but it lacks the necessary legal framework to operate in various jurisdictions.
- Client Fund Segregation Policy: The broker has not disclosed any information regarding the segregation of client funds, which is crucial for ensuring the safety of traders' investments.
- Investor Compensation Fund Participation: Ustrade does not participate in any investor compensation schemes, leaving clients without recourse in the event of financial disputes.
- KYC and AML Compliance Measures: While the broker claims to adhere to KYC (Know Your Customer) and AML (Anti-Money Laundering) regulations, the lack of regulatory oversight makes it challenging to verify compliance.
Given these factors, potential clients should exercise extreme caution when considering Ustrade as their trading platform.

5. Account Types and Trading Conditions
Ustrade offers various account types, but specific details about the conditions associated with each account are scarce:
- Standard Account Conditions: The minimum deposit requirement is stated to be $100, but further details about spreads and commissions are not provided.
- Advanced Account Types: Information on advanced account types, such as VIP or professional accounts, is not available, which may limit options for serious traders.
- Special Accounts: There is no mention of special accounts, such as Islamic accounts or corporate accounts.
- Demo Account Policy: Ustrade does not provide clear information about the availability of demo accounts for practice trading.
- Leverage Range: The broker offers leverage of up to 1:1000, which is significantly high but poses substantial risks for inexperienced traders.
- Minimum Trade Size: Specific details regarding the minimum trade size are not disclosed.
- Overnight Fees Policy: Information on overnight fees (swap rates) is not provided, which is essential for traders who hold positions overnight.
The lack of clarity regarding account types and trading conditions may deter potential clients from choosing Ustrade as their broker.
